Rated 2 out of 5 stars

Terrible Customer Service

Really awful customer service experience. I had ordered a necklace from Modern Tribe and it came with a knot in the chain. I emailed them with screenshots of the knot, asking about resolving this and they just told me they would contact the artist and get back to me. That was 3 weeks ago. I emailed again today for an update. I am so frustrated that I have initiated a return through their website, but even that is a terrible experience. Rather than just generating a return label, the system is making me wait until Modern Tribe reviews my return request. Meanwhile, I am stuck with an expensive, defective necklace.

I will not be buying from them again. It’s a real shame because they have the best selection of modern Judaica I’ve seen. But it just isn’t worth the risk.

Reply from ModernTribe Judaica & Jewish Gifts

Hi Alan,
I am so sorry you had this experience! I assure you, this is not the norm for us. When an item is reported damaged, we don't automatically send a return label as often we don't need the item back if it is beyond repair. I will check on the status of your return and see if we can get a new chain sent out to you ASAP.
